March 21
Orlando
We ate breakfast in the Amerisuites lobby. We then packed up and headed for the airport.
We stopped and got Subways again. That was a disaster. I stayed in the rental car because my ankle hurt. DH went through the line and ordered our sandwich, leaving the kids to agree on something to share. BIG mistake. He finally had to pay for our sandwich and go back to break up the argument they were having. Finally, they decided on a sandwich and he paid for it. The guy behind the counter said it was a shame that he bought them separately. Otherwise wed have gotten their Sunday discount, but he couldnt give it to us if we didnt get them at the same time. I told him he should NEVER go ahead of them when he's asking them to agree on something.
We went to the airport to find out that our flight was delayed (and again overbooked). We finally boarded and flew to Mobile, AL. We had a long layover. We witnessed a southern mother with her two children. One was named Bubba. We knew this because she said Bubba, dont throw that teddy bear. If you do that one more time, Bubba, you are gonna get it! Come back here, Bubba! My DS said, I dont think were in Florida anymore, Toto.
Another overbooked flight with a sobbing teacher who was being bumped, and we were in Dallas. We picked up our car from Park n Fly. Both the kids changed into pjs and we were off.
We drove through a drive through for dinner and headed for home. Only we werent heading in the right direction exactly. It took us 2 hours to find our way back to a highway that we knew. What a relief. We got home around 1:30 in the morning and dropped into bed. Luckily the kids had slept in the car, so they were able to get up and head to school bright and early.
